Transaction 78bbb68d76d2840d2f0457cee7047bbbda48f83cffd96661a2a49b454e26da85
1 Input
2 Outputs
- 78bbb68d76d2840d2f0457cee7047bbbda48f83cffd96661a2a49b454e26da85:0
- 78bbb68d76d2840d2f0457cee7047bbbda48f83cffd96661a2a49b454e26da85:1
value 1007795
address 3MbMUXWjjHHrZQwMYNcDA6KovFe4wLpgpj
value 1401730
address 15CidxMppgQEHVRXnsPh5AJZrWPW1tacQo